Edit

The Edit Step is where you arrange, edit and trim the video clips used in your
project. In this step, you can apply fade-in/fade-out effects to the existing audio of
a video clip, multi-trim or split video, and adjust a clip's playback speed. You can
also choose from a wide selection of video filters to apply to your clips.

The Edit Step Options Panel

The Edit Step Options Panel allows you to edit the video, image and color clips
that you added to the Video Track. Video filters that you applied to your clips can
be fine tuned in the Attribute tab.
Video tab
• Duration: Displays the duration of the selected clip in
hours:minutes:seconds:frames. You can trim the selected clip by changing the clip
duration.
• Clip volume: Allows you to adjust the volume of the audio segment of your video.
• Mute: Silences the audio segment of your video without deleting it.
• Fade-in/out: Gradually increases/decreases the volume of the clip for a smooth
transition. Select File: Preferences - Edit to set the fade-in/out duration.
• Rotate: Rotates the video clip.
• Color Correction Allows you to adjust the hue, saturation, brightness, contrast,
and gamma of the video clip. You can also adjust the White balance of the video or
image clip or make auto tone adjustments.
• Playback Speed: Launches the Playback Speed dialog box where you can adjust
the pace of your clip.
• Reverse video: Plays the video backward.
• Save as Still Image Saves the current frame as a new image file and places it in
the Image Library. All enhancements made to the file are discarded before saving.
• Split Audio Allows you to separate the audio from a video file and place it on the
Voice Track.
• Split by Scene Splits a captured DV AVI file based on the shooting date and time,
or the changes in video content (i.e., motion change, camera shifting, brightness
change, etc.).
• Multi-trim Video Allows you to choose desired segments from a video file and
extract them.
Image tab
• Duration: Sets the duration of the selected image clip.
• Rotate: Rotates the image clip.
• Color Correction: Allows you to adjust the hue, saturation, brightness, contrast,
and gamma of the image. You can also adjust the White balance of the video or
image clip or make auto tone adjustments.
